Activist, Flag Boy Burns NDC Flag, Quits Peter Obi Support

Flag Boy, the activist widely recognized for waving flags at Peter Obi’s Labour Party presidential rallies and his NDC nomination ceremony earlier this year, has publicly withdrawn his support for Obi and burned the NDC party flag, citing a rift involving Obi’s movement figure, Mama Pee.

A video circulating on social media shows Flag Boy standing near the red, white, and blue NDC flag before setting it alight. An inset image of Mama Pee, identified as a prominent activist within the Obidient movement, appears in the footage alongside him during the act.

The video drew mixed reactions from online observers. Some expressed concern about potential setbacks to the Peter Obi campaign, while others voiced skepticism about the significance of what they described as internal friction within the broader Obidient political movement ahead of the 2027 general elections.

Flag Boy did not state the precise nature of the disagreement with Mama Pee in the footage reviewed. His decision to burn the NDC party flag represented a direct and public break from the movement he had visibly supported during Obi’s nomination as the NDC presidential candidate earlier in 2026.

Peter Obi secured the NDC presidential nomination earlier this year and is now the party’s standard-bearer for the 2027 Nigerian presidential election. The Obidient movement, which formed around his 2023 Labour Party presidential campaign, has continued to drive grassroots support for his political ambitions under the new party platform.

Mama Pee is identified in the source footage and accompanying commentary as a prominent figure within the Obidient activist network. No statement from Mama Pee addressing the Flag Boy video or the reported rift between them was available at the time of this report.

Observers who tracked the online reaction described the development as a recognizable pattern in Nigerian political movements. Building a broad coalition of volunteer activists around a single presidential candidate frequently produces internal disputes over roles, recognition, and direction as election cycles advance.

Those same observers noted that such frictions tend to surface more visibly as the 2027 election cycle intensifies. The NDC and the Obidient movement face the organizational pressure of converting online enthusiasm and street-level activism into structured, nationwide campaign infrastructure before voting begins.

Flag Boy gained public recognition through repeated appearances at Peter Obi events where he carried large flags and became a visual symbol of grassroots support. His presence at the NDC nomination ceremony earlier this year reinforced that image before the break documented in the video.

The burning of a political party’s flag by a formerly visible supporter carries symbolic weight in Nigerian political culture. Public acts of withdrawal are sometimes used by activists to signal grievances that private communication has not resolved, drawing attention to internal disputes through visible demonstration.

No NDC party official released a statement responding to the Flag Boy video. No representative of the Peter Obi campaign addressed the footage or the reported circumstances surrounding the activist’s departure from the movement as of the time this report was prepared.

The Obidient movement has operated largely as a decentralized network of volunteers and online advocates since it formed during the 2023 election cycle. Managing that decentralized structure while preparing for a 2027 presidential campaign presents the NDC with questions about internal cohesion and activist coordination.

Nigeria’s 2027 general elections are scheduled to take place with Peter Obi positioned as the NDC presidential candidate. His campaign will require sustained activist mobilization across the country’s thirty-six states and the Federal Capital Territory to mount a competitive challenge against incumbent and opposition party structures.

Activist, Flag Boy Burns NDC Flag, Quits Peter Obi Support 9

The Flag Boy incident, centered on a personal rift with Mama Pee, now forms part of the visible record of internal tensions within the Obidient movement. How the NDC and Peter Obi’s campaign team respond to such departures will be watched by political analysts tracking movement cohesion before 2027.
